Output 69708defa9ac4a5ad85424ed7e7e750dbf85620c64d1154ddb61b2f1780de17f:394

value
68182
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a433a47a2fceb207ff7071e96b8258b3729c606 OP_EQUAL
address
3HDHLDPExxJyUAiZEypwUFANxrKoWXmoFk
transaction
69708defa9ac4a5ad85424ed7e7e750dbf85620c64d1154ddb61b2f1780de17f
spent
true